All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/blair/ _________________________________________ ANNA JEAN BONSELL Mrs. Anna Jean Bonsell, 81, of RD 4, Orchard Crossing, Tyrone, died Sunday, July 6, 2003 at 3:10 a.m. at Bon Secours Holy Family Hospital in Altoona. She was born Oct. 18, 1921 in Huntingdon, the daughter of William T. and Helen E. Nonemaker Wagner and on March 15, 1939 at the Tyrone Evangelical United Brethren Church, was married by Rev. John S. Colledge to Ralph F. Bonsell, who survives. Also surviving is a son, Ralph F. Jr. of Ocala, Fla.; a daughter, Elizabeth A. Dixon of Philipsburg; 10 grandchildren; 10 great- grandchildren; and one great-great-grandchild. Also surviving is a sister, Betty Miller of Tyrone. She was a member of Christ United Methodist Church and of the Willing Workers Sunday School class. She especially enjoyed her family, crocheting and reading. A private funeral service will be held at the convenience of the family with Rev. Dr. Dennis Reedy and Rev. Peggy Bonsell officiating. Interment will follow at Blair Memorial Park. There will be no public visitation. Contributions in her memory may be made to the Memorial Fund of Christ United Methodist Church on Pennsylvania Avenue and 14th Street, Tyrone, PA 16686. Arrangements are under the direction of the Richard H. Searer Funeral Home Inc. Tyrone Daily Herald, July 7, 2003
